Someone on reddit got all the Christmas bundles and the bonuses from the items still carry over from when they were available originally. Looks like it's worth getting at least the North Pole bundle at 4% for 50 donuts. I read a while back, maybe it was here, that you should think around 1% bonus per 20-30 donuts spent. So 4% for 50 donuts is 12.5 donuts per 1% is a steal, and you can always put away what doesn't have a bonus. Christmas Market Bundle is pretty good at 20 donuts per 1%, too, if I'm doing my math right.

North Pole Bundle: 4% or 12.5 donuts per 1% bonus
Festive Bundle: 1.25% or 40 donuts per 1% bonus
Christmas Market Bundle: 2.5% or 20 donuts per 1% bonus
